Massachusetts S2007 facilitates brownfields redevelopment through tax credits for contaminated site redevelopment.

Massachusetts S2007 amends the General Laws to promote the redevelopment of contaminated sites by providing tax credits. This bill includes expenses for redevelopment required by the Massachusetts Contingency Plan and guidance from the Department of Environmental Protection. It aims to incentivize the cleanup and reuse of brownfields, which are previously occupied industrial or commercial properties that may be contaminated and underutilized.
